CURRENT RESEARCH

Our group is actively involved in the fabrication of different types of chemical sensors ,

specifically electrochemical and optical sensors.Electrochemical sensors include

potentiometric sensors, incorporating different types of ionophores – calixarenes,

porphyrins, crown ethers, schiff bases, ion association complex etc are used for the

determination of metal ions and drugs as well as voltammetric sensorsfor the analysis of

drugs, food additives and biological molecules by modification of electrode surface using

metalloporphyrins, conductind polymers, nanomaterials and self assembled monolayers.

Currently the main focus of the group is on the development of fluorescence sensors and

colorimetricsensors based on quantum dots, nanomaterials etc.for environmental, food and

clinical monitoring. The group is also working in the field of immunosensors and biosensors.
